Nothing is showing up as "coming soon" on the DVD-only or Eclipse pages, so there may be more. edit: Just updated. Eclipse is Basil Dearden’s London Underground with Sapphire, The League of Gentlemen, Victim, and All Night Long. I just saw Army of Shadows last weekend. GREAT movie. I'm going to have to check out more Melville. Le Samourai was excellent, too.
